对于info(java.lang.String,int,int),找不到合适的方法
时间: 2024-04-10 18:32:37 浏览: 16
如果在使用`logger.info`方法时出现找不到合适的方法的错误,可能是由于参数类型不匹配导致的。根据你的描述,你使用的是`logger.info(java.lang.String, int, int)`方法,该方法的参数中包含两个整型参数。
请确保你引入的日志类是`org.slf4j.Logger`,并且使用的日志框架是Slf4j。确保日志框架的版本与你的依赖相匹配。
另外,请检查你的代码中是否有其他方法重载了`info`方法,导致了参数类型不匹配的问题。你可以尝试使用`logger.trace`或`logger.debug`等级的方法输出日志信息,这些方法通常不需要额外的参数。
如果问题仍然存在,请提供更多的代码上下文或完整的错误信息,以便我可以更好地理解问题并给出准确的解决方案。
相关问题
java: 对于println(java.lang.String,int), 找不到合适的方法 方法 java.io.PrintStream.println()不适用
这个错误通常表示你在使用 println(java.lang.String,int) 这个方法时,提供了不合适的参数。可能是参数的类型或数量不正确。
例如,如果你尝试使用以下代码:
```
System.out.println("Hello", 123);
```
那么就会出现这个错误,因为 println(java.lang.String,int) 方法只接受一个字符串类型的参数和一个整数类型的参数,而你提供了两个字符串类型的参数。
要解决这个错误,你需要检查你的代码,确保你提供了正确的参数类型和数量。如果你仍然无法解决问题,可以查看该方法的文档,以了解正确的用法。
java: 找不到符号 符号: 方法 getOrDefault(java.lang.String,int) 位置: 类型为java.util.Map<java.lang.String,java.lang.Integer>的变量 vnMap
这个错误提示说找不到 `getOrDefault` 方法,因为在 `Map` 接口中并没有 `getOrDefault` 方法,这个方法是在 Java 8 中引入的。你可以检查一下你的 Java 版本是否低于 8。
如果你的 Java 版本是 8 或以上,那么可能是因为你的 `vnMap` 变量的类型不是 `java.util.Map<java.lang.String, java.lang.Integer>`,或者是因为你的 `vnMap` 变量没有被正确地初始化。
你可以检查一下 `vnMap` 变量的类型和初始化方式,或者在调用 `getOrDefault` 方法之前先使用 `containsKey` 方法检查一下 `vnMap` 是否包含指定的键。如果不包含,你可以选择使用 `put` 方法来添加一个默认值。例如:
```java
Map<String, Integer> vnMap = new HashMap<>();
String key = "someKey";
int defaultValue = 0;
if (!vnMap.containsKey(key)) {
vnMap.put(key, defaultValue);
}
int value = vnMap.getOrDefault(key, defaultValue);
```
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![7z](https://img-home.csdnimg.cn/images/20210720083312.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)